# Too Many Requests

## Overview

**429 - Too Many Requests**: This error indicates that the client has sent too many requests in a given amount of time and has exceeded the rate limit set by the server.

***

## Common Causes and How to Resolve

1. **Exceeding Rate Limits**

   * Sending frequent requests in a short span of time can trigger this error.

   **How to Resolve**: Reduce the number of requests or please  consult with our support team at [support@niobi.co](mailto:support@niobi.co) for further assistance.

2. **Unintended Loops in Code**
   Improperly designed loops or logic can cause repeated API calls.

   **How to Resolve**: Debug your application for unintended loops or excessive retries. Limit the number of retries in case of failed requests.

## Best Practices

### **Monitor API Usage**

Track your API usage against the rate limits to avoid exceeding the threshold.

### **Implement Retry Logic**

Use exponential backoff strategies for retries to manage rate limits gracefully.

### **Optimize Requests**

Group requests or batch process them where possible to minimize the number of individual calls.
